Invention Grant
- Patent Title: Splicing resistant homomorphic passcode encryption
-
Application No.: US14209662Application Date: 2014-03-13
-
Publication No.: US09646306B1Publication Date: 2017-05-09
- Inventor: Oliver S. C. Quigley , Jason Douglas Waddle , Benjamin Michael Adida , Max Joseph Guise , Dan Boneh
- Applicant: Square, Inc.
- Applicant Address: US CA San Francisco
- Assignee: SQUARE, INC.
- Current Assignee: SQUARE, INC.
- Current Assignee Address: US CA San Francisco
- Agency: Mattingly & Malur, PC
- Main IPC: G06Q20/00
- IPC: G06Q20/00 ; G06Q20/40

Abstract:
A method for encrypting a passcode is disclosed. In one embodiment, the method includes: receiving an indication of a portion of the passcode from a user; encoding the portion of the passcode; encrypting the encoded portion into ciphertext using a homomorphic encryption system; updating a cumulative encryption string by executing a cumulative operation to aggregate the ciphertext corresponding to the encoded portion into the cumulative encryption string computed for a previous portion of the passcode, wherein the cumulative operation is dictated by a homomorphic property of the homomorphic encryption system; and generating a passcode message based at least in part on the cumulative encryption string, wherein the passcode message includes a message authentication code.
Information query